当前位置:首页 > jquery

jquery移除子元素

2026-03-17 02:04:17jquery

使用 jQuery 移除子元素的方法

使用 empty() 方法

empty() 方法会移除选中元素的所有子元素和文本内容,但保留元素本身。

$('#parentElement').empty();

使用 remove() 方法

remove() 方法可以移除指定的子元素,同时也会移除子元素的事件和数据。

$('#childElement').remove();

使用 detach() 方法

detach() 方法与 remove() 类似,但会保留子元素的事件和数据,适合后续重新插入。

$('#childElement').detach();

通过选择器移除特定子元素

可以通过选择器精准移除符合条件的子元素。

$('#parentElement').children('.childClass').remove();

遍历移除子元素

使用 each() 方法遍历并移除子元素。

jquery移除子元素

$('#parentElement').children().each(function() {
    $(this).remove();
});

注意事项

  • empty()remove() 会清除子元素的事件和数据,而 detach() 会保留。
  • 移除子元素前确保已正确选择目标元素,避免误删。

标签: 移除元素
分享给朋友:

相关文章

vue实现元素共享

vue实现元素共享

Vue 实现元素共享的方法 在 Vue 中实现元素共享通常涉及组件间的数据传递或状态管理。以下是几种常见的方法: 使用 Props 和 Events 父组件通过 props 向子组件传递数据,子组件…

vue实现元素移动效果

vue实现元素移动效果

使用 CSS Transition 实现基础移动 在 Vue 中可以通过数据绑定结合 CSS transition 实现平滑移动效果。定义数据属性控制元素位置,通过修改数据触发动画。 <tem…

vue滑动元素实现滚动

vue滑动元素实现滚动

实现 Vue 中滑动元素滚动的方法 使用原生滚动属性 在 Vue 模板中直接为元素添加 CSS 的 overflow 属性,结合 v-for 渲染列表数据。这种方式适合简单的滚动需求。 <te…

vue实现元素拖拽移动

vue实现元素拖拽移动

Vue 实现元素拖拽移动 使用原生 HTML5 拖拽 API 在 Vue 中可以通过 HTML5 的拖拽 API 实现元素拖拽。需要监听 dragstart、dragover 和 drop 事件。…

vue实现元素拖拽事件

vue实现元素拖拽事件

实现拖拽的基本步骤 在Vue中实现元素拖拽功能,可以通过HTML5的Drag and Drop API或第三方库如vuedraggable来完成。以下是两种常见方法的详细说明: 使用HTML5原生A…

react如何移除某个节点

react如何移除某个节点

移除 React 节点的方法 在 React 中移除某个节点可以通过多种方式实现,具体取决于节点的渲染方式和状态管理逻辑。以下是几种常见的方法: 条件渲染 通过条件判断控制节点的渲染,当条件不满足…